> I had also some problems with the v5 FrontEnd under Linux Suse 7.2. It was
> associated with my German local as the support of Wolfram Research
> told me.
> 
> Probably, it works if you add these lines
> 
> LANG=C
> export LANG
> 
> into your mathematica and Mathematica scripts at the location:
> 
>  #!/bin/sh
>  #
>  #  Mathematica 5.0 Front End command file
>  #  Copyright 1988-2003 Wolfram Research, Inc.
> 
>  #  Make certain that ${PATH} includes /usr/bin and /bin
>  PATH="/usr/bin:/bin:${PATH}"
> 
>  LANG=C
>  export LANG
> 
> These scripts are normally located in /usr/local/bin.
